Section 363.81 - Definitions of Terms

The following words and terms, when used in this division, shall have the following meanings, unless the context clearly indicates otherwise. Words defined in the Texas Water Code, Chapters 15, 16, or 17, and not defined here shall have the meanings provided by the appropriate Texas Water Code chapter.

(1) Economically distressed area--An area in which water supply or sewer services are or are expected to be inadequate to meet the minimal needs of residential users and in which financial resources are inadequate to provide water supply or sewer services that will satisfy those needs.

(2) Emergency--A condition in which a public water or wastewater system has already failed or which poses an imminent threat of failure, causing the health or safety of residential users to be in danger. The emergency shall be the result of natural or man-made catastrophes, riots, or hostile military or paramilitary action, including such conditions recognized by a declaration of disaster by the governor of the state.
